What is Outsourced App Development?

Outsourced app development means hiring an external team or company to design, build, and maintain your app instead of doing it internally.

This includes:

  • Mobile apps (iOS and Android) 

  • Web applications 

  • Cross-platform solutions 

You can outsource app developers for a full project or specific tasks like UI design, backend development, or testing.

When Outsourcing Makes Financial Sense?

Outsourcing is not always cheaper, but in the right situations, it delivers clear financial advantages.

Let’s explore those situations.

1. When You Want to Reduce Development Costs

The most obvious reason businesses choose app development outsourcing is cost savings.

Hiring an in-house team involves:

  • Salaries 

  • Benefits 

  • Office space 

  • Equipment 

  • Training 

In contrast, when you outsource app developers, you only pay for the work delivered.

Real impact:

  • Developers in the US may cost $30–$70/hour 

  • Offshore developers may cost $20–$50/hour 

This difference significantly reduces the overall how much does it cost to outsource app development equation.

Android vs iOS Outsourcing: Does It Make a Difference?

Yes, slightly.

Android

When you choose Android app development outsourcing, you often deal with:

  • More device variations 

  • Wider user base 

  • Flexible development approaches 

iOS

When you outsource iOS app development, the focus is usually on:

  • High performance 

  • Premium user experience 

  • Strict App Store guidelines 

Both platforms benefit from outsourcing, but the development approach differs.

When Outsourcing Does NOT Make Financial Sense?

To keep things balanced, let’s look at situations where outsourcing may not be ideal.

1. When You Need Full Control

If your app is highly sensitive (e.g., internal tools, proprietary systems), in-house teams offer better control.

2. When Communication is Critical

Time zone differences and communication gaps can slow progress if not managed properly.

3. When You Have Continuous Development Needs

If your business requires constant development, building an in-house team may be more cost-effective in the long run.

How to Outsource App Development the Right Way

Knowing how to outsource app development is just as important as deciding to do it.

Here’s a practical approach:

1. Define Clear Requirements

Avoid vague ideas. Document:

  • Features 

  • Target users 

  • Goals 

2. Choose the Right Partner

Select a reliable app development outsourcing company based on:

  • Portfolio 

  • Reviews 

  • Experience 

3. Start Small

Begin with a test project before committing long-term.

4. Set Clear Communication Channels

Use tools like Slack, Jira, or Trello for transparency.

5. Agree on Deliverables and Timelines

Clear expectations reduce misunderstandings.
